The role will require close working relationships with East African automotive suppliers, the venture’s Supply Chain Senior Associate, Procurement & Regulatory Manager, Cost Engineer and Quality Engineer to coordinate purchases, delivery and quality assurance of inputs into Mobius vehicles.
Procurement
Work with Procurement & Regulatory Manager to develop and manage local supplier relationships to ensure on time and high quality delivery of parts.
Work closely with the Procurement & Regulatory Manager and Engineers to ensure procured product meets drawings, specifications, processes and requirements.
Research local and global suppliers who may work within Mobius Motor’s supply chain in future years.
Work with Supply Chain Senior Associate to track performance of Kenyan suppliers; monitor quality, performance, and deliver of local suppliers.
Assist Marketing, Finance, Engineering, and Human Resource teams to procure any office related expenses required for their functions.
Procure one-off components from local market required for prototyping.
Assist Supply Chain Senior Associate and Procurement & Regulatory Manager and Distribution Manager to negotiate commercial terms with suppliers for the procurement and delivery of parts, materials, tools, equipment and services.
Assist Supply Chain Senior Associate and Procurement & Regulatory Manager in creation of request for proposals, tenders and quotations.
Perform bid analysis by tracking and aggregating quotations to make recommendations to leadership for vendor selection.
Maintain supplier database, ensuring completeness and accuracy of all information.
Monitor replenishment levels and reorder points to ensure consistent supply of inventory.
